Company policy on Sexual Harassment of Women at workplace

Policy of the Company under the Sexual Harassment of Women at Workplace (Prevention, Prohibition and Redressal) Act, 2013

Objective

Firstcall H Resource Private Limited (‘the Company’ or ‘Firstcall’) is committed to providing a work environment free from harassment of any kind and in particular, a work environment that does not tolerate sexual harassment. We respect dignity of everyone involved in our work place. We require all employees to make sure that they maintain mutual respect and positive regard towards one another.

Definition of sexual harassment

  1. Sexual harassment is unwanted conduct of a sexual nature. The unwanted nature of sexual harassment distinguishes it from behavior that is welcome and mutual. Physical conduct of a sexual nature includes all unwanted physical contact.

Disciplinary Action

In case any such conduct amounts to a specific offense under the Indian Penal Code or under any other law, the company shall initiate appropriate action in accordance with the law by lodging a complaint with the appropriate authority.

Sexual harassment will not be tolerated at Firstcall. If the outcome of an investigation by the Internal Complaints Committee shows that harassing behaviour has taken place, the harasser will be subject to disciplinary action up to and including termination of employment.

Confidentiality

The contents of the complaint, the identity and addresses of the aggrieved staff member, respondent and witnesses, any information relating to conciliation and inquiry proceedings, recommendations of the Internal Committee and the action taken by Firstcall shall not be published, communicated or made known to the public, press and media in any manner. All complaints / grievances of sexual harassment will be taken seriously, will be held in strict confidence and will be investigated promptly in an impartial manner. For the purpose of completing the investigation, key witnesses or other stakeholders may be required to be taken into confidence at the strict discretion of the Internal Committee.

No Retaliation

The Company observes zero tolerance to retaliation/reprisal against the complainant or person who, in good faith, has participated in or provided information pertaining to incident/s of Sexual Harassment. Any act of retaliation/reprisal should be reported to the manager of the HR department of the Company and willbe subject to disciplinary action by the Employer.
